While Austin has lots of great little casual eateries in town ( The Omelettry, Zocolo’s, etc), very few are to be found up north. This is one of them. We love the breakfasts (not just for breakfast!) and the dinner specials are great. I’m not sure if Herosmurf had a bad experience, but we’ve been coming here in the evenings almost weekly for over a year and always look forward to seeing the friendly staff and trying the recommended specials. Come as you are – summer shorts or just getting home from the office. For dinner we love the tomato basil soup (on Fridays) which rivals any in town (Andiamo’s is great also!) and the meatloaf (on Mondays) which is on par with that from Moonshine. We really know Austin food, and Cafe Java is a favorite spot for us for comfort, food, and convenience.We have always found the staff to be very accommodating, and they will go out of their way to let us know if the specials are still available or not.
